 i have done the bottom grill  only ,   that needed  a thin plastic trim tool long wedge   between it and the bumper  , push in and down gentley but firmly and pull grill  outwards gentley  all around 

( its tabbed every 3 inches or so all round ) 

 

its a massive pain to do it .

 

 i think the top grill is the same once you open the 4  screws ,  you need a thin trim tool , between it and the silver surround ,  or between the silver surround and the bumper

 and it has loads of clips so BE VERY CAREFEUL ! 

 

the silver sorouund is tabbed in  to the bumper and the black grill and the clips are crappy brittle  plastic   so be gentle as a lamb on it , ie be careful then back off even more ;)

 

the silver bit would be the same as this black bit ,  and would have a billion tabs
